Output 39b2466fb2654427dc5990c21f64e4d19eed308e4a5922ac6351193950d22534:128

value
76057
script pubkey
OP_0 OP_PUSHBYTES_20 b3f2aa2e0803b5e8c25152a2eda8d369409d45d4
address
bc1qk0e25tsgqw673sj3223wm2xnd9qf63w5vxy0hu
transaction
39b2466fb2654427dc5990c21f64e4d19eed308e4a5922ac6351193950d22534
spent
true